Outline of Final Research Achievements |
In this study, we analyzed the effects of injury and regeneration of the nerves, mainly in myocardial tissue, on recovery and regeneration from tissue injury, mainly using genetic methods. In myocardial tissue, the sympathetic nerves that increase during regeneration after injury may induce fibrosis, mainly on the epicardial side and around blood vessels, which may be part of the pathology that causes problems in clinical practice. Other observations suggested a linkage between the nervous system, vascular endothelial cells, and inflammatory cells, but the phenomena were not consistent from organ to organ, suggesting that inflammatory cells play a leading role in tissue regeneration.
